Understanding Southwest Airlines Change Flight Policy Life is full of surprises, and sometimes, your plans can be changed. Therefore, Southwest Airlines provides customer-friendly service to travelers who want to change their itineraries. You can modify your travel plans without paying any hefty fee. However, this policy applies to all fare types, including Wanna Get Away, Anytime, and Business Select fares. ● No Change Fees: Southwest Airlines does not charge change fees, regardless of the fare type. However, if the new flight you select has a higher fare, you must pay the price difference. ● Flight Credit for Lower Fares: If your new flight is cheaper than your original booking, the fare difference will be issued as a flight credit. This credit can be used for future travel within one year from the original booking date. ● Flexible Booking Options: Southwest allows passengers to change their flight dates, times, or even destinations
Southwest Same Flight Change vs. Same Day Planning a trip can be unpredictable. Southwest Airlines Change Flight Policy provides a flexible way to modify your flight; Southwest offers two primary options: Same Flight Change and Same Day Change. Same Flight Change This option allows you to change your flight to a different date or time while keeping the same origin and destination. ● You can make these changes online, via the Southwest mobile app, or by contacting customer service. ● No change fees apply, but fare differences may still be applicable. Same Day Change If your plans change at the last minute, Southwest Airlines offers a Same-Day Change option. This allows you to switch to an earlier or later flight on the same day as your original booking. ● To qualify, a seat must be available on the desired flight, and the change must be made before the departure of your original flight. ● The same Day Changes are free of charge, making it a convenient option for travelers with flexible schedules. Can I Change My Flight Within 24 Hours of Booking? Yes, as per the Southwest Flight change 24 Hours. If you change your flight within 24 hours of the initial booking, it provides additional flexibility for passengers. Here’s how it works: ● If you book a flight and realize you need to make changes, you can do so within 24 hours of booking without any penalties. ● This policy applies to all fare types and allows you to cancel or modify your reservation free of charge. ● It’s an excellent option for travelers who want to lock in a fare but need more time to finalize their plans.
